Krysta Maigue defends clients in general liability litigation, including premises liability, professional liability and silica litigation. 

Prior to joining MG+M, Krysta practiced insurance defense, representing both insurers and their insureds in torts relating to premises and general liability, automobile accidents, general negligence, dental malpractice, medical malpractice and personal injury

She received her BA in history with a minor in philosophy from California State University, Fullerton in 2014, and her JD from Western State University College of Law in 2018, where she earned the Witkin Award for National Security Law and served as managing editor of the Western State Law Review. Krysta was also a fellow with the Orange County chapter of the American Board of Trial Advocates.
